    Job Description

    As Director, Technology Operations, you will hold executive accountability for CloudFactory's IT infrastructure, service delivery, and technology operations, setting the strategic direction and investment roadmap for the function. You will govern disaster recovery, security, and compliance programs, own the IT Operations budget and P&L, and lead and develop the senior managers who run our infrastructure and operations teams. This is a high-impact leadership opportunity to shape CloudFactory's technology operating model while contributing to a mission-driven organization. This is a full-time, fixed-term employee position with an expected duration of 9 months.

    Own the IT Operations Narrative from Day One

    This is a senior leadership role where your ability to think strategically about infrastructure, security, and people will be tested from the first interview. The hiring team wants to see that you can balance big-picture vision with the gritty details of running a global IT operation.

    1. Lead with your P&L story: Be ready to walk through a budget you've owned, how you allocated resources, and the trade-offs you made. Show you can talk about cost optimization, FinOps, and investment decisions with confidence.

    2. Show your DR/BCP playbook: Have a concrete example of a disaster recovery or business continuity plan you've designed or executed. Explain how you set RTO/RPO targets and how you tested the plan under pressure.

    3. Prove your vendor management chops: Share a story about a major SaaS or infrastructure procurement you led. What criteria did you use? How did you negotiate? How did you ensure SLA adherence?

    4. Demonstrate your people development: This role directly manages senior managers. Talk about how you've mentored and developed your direct reports, and how you've built a culture of accountability and innovation.

    5. Connect technology to business outcomes: Give examples of how you've aligned IT strategy with business goals. Use metrics: uptime, cost per user, time-to-market, or user satisfaction scores.

    6. Prepare for governance questions: Be ready to discuss how you've ensured regulatory compliance and audit readiness. Mention any frameworks you've used (ISO, SOC2, etc.) and how you've handled audit findings.

    7. Show your cloud-first mindset: Talk about your experience with cloud platforms (AWS, Azure, GCP) and how you've rationalized on-premise estates. Mention any FinOps practices you've implemented.

    8. Bring an innovation example: Have a story about adopting AIOps, intelligent automation, or a cloud-native capability. Explain the problem, the solution, and the measurable outcome.
